Mainland vs. Free Zone: how they differ for trading
A free zone suits re-export and duty-suspended flows. However, Mainland lets you invoice local customers directly and operate retail or wholesale without intermediaries. Consequently, your delivery times, margin control, and brand visibility improve. Many firms run a hybrid: Mainland entity for on-shore sales and a zone warehouse for international hubbing.
Step 1: Define your trading scope and HS logic
Start with a clear SKU plan. List categories, suppliers, and HS codes. Then check if any item needs extra approvals. For example, food, cosmetics, medical, or chemicals can require health, municipality, or environmental clearances. Because activity wording drives approvals, align product scope with the DED/DET catalogue from day one.
Pro tip: Keep a two-column map: Activity → HS ranges. Therefore, customs, VAT, and insurance stay aligned.
Step 2: Choose the legal form and ownership model
Most traders select an LLC for flexibility and credibility. Today, many activities support 100% foreign ownership on Mainland. Yet some commercial activities still require a UAE national sponsor. Step 3: Reserve your trade name and secure initial approval
Apparently,Search for a clean trade name in Arabic and English. Besides this, Avoid restricted words. After that apply for initial approval with your selected activities. Moreover, Keep UBO and passports details ready. Because clean files move faster, match spellings across every document.
Step 4: Draft a tight MOA and shareholders’ terms
Your Memorandum of Association (MOA) should reflect reserved matters,management powers, capital, and equity. Besides this, Add clear authorized signatory rules.However, If a sponsor exists, attach a robust POA and Shareholders’ Agreement that protect continuity and control. In addition,Precise language prevents banking delays and future amendments.
Step 5: Lease an office and register Ejari (-substance matters-)
Apparently, Authorities and banks expect real premises. Moreover, register Ejari (or tenancy attestation in other emirates) and choose a compliant office. In addition, Size influences visa quota. Therefore, If you start lean, use a credible flexi-desk that meets licensing rules. Later, upgrade to a larger office or warehouse.
Step 6: Get your Mainland general trading license issued
Submit the activity list, name approval, Ejari, and MOA, list. publish any required attestations or ads and pay government fees. When the trade license arrives, your company exists legally. Step 7: Open a corporate bank account that fits your flows
Prepare a crisp KYC pack: license, MOA, UBO chart, Ejari, manager ID, supplier LOIs, and a 90-day cash-flow. Meet the bank in person. Choose multi-currency support, online banking, and trade finance tools if you import. Consequently, payments, LCs, and FX become predictable. Step 8: Register for VAT and set your accounting spine
VAT registration applies when you cross thresholds or when activity triggers it. Configure zero-rated, exempt, and standard-rated supplies correctly. Implement a a monthly close,inventory controls, and cloud accounting system. Add e-invoicing features if your stack supports them. Therefore, audits stay stress-free.
Step 9: Build your customs and logistics playbook
Mainly,register with UAE Customs and obtain an exporter/importer code. Pre-classify your HS list. Align supplier descriptions with your codes to prevent holds. Pick a broker with AEO experience. Document incoterms, insurance, and inspection SOPs. Because logistics is margin, tight processes raise cash speed.
Step 10: Hire, onboard, and comply without drama
Open immigration files. Apply Investor/Partner visas and employee visas through GDRFA/ICP and MoHRE. Implement HSE basics, compliant contracts, and WPS payroll. Publish a renewal diary for municipal inspections, visas, and license. Therefore, operations scale cleanly.

Risk control: five documents that save you later
- Shareholders’ Agreement with reserved matters.
- POA and signatory matrix for banks and contracts.
- Supplier and distributor SLAs with clear returns and damages.
- Product compliance: lab tests, labels, and approvals for regulated SKUs.
- Insurance: product liability, cargo, property, and cyber if you sell online.
Go-to-market: how general traders win early
- Start with fast-moving SKUs and short lead times.
- Use a local 3PL while volumes mature.
- Negotiate credit terms with suppliers after three clean cycles.
- Publish a returns policy and warranty process.
- Track OTIF, stock turns, and cash conversion days.
Because momentum compounds, small operational wins produce real margin.
